What does struck through mean?

Looking for the meaning or definition of the word struck through? Here's what it means.

Verb
  1. simple past tense and past participle of strike through

Examples
Temporary friendships are struck through the common experience of waiting and thinking about a single proposition.
Both shank and line are in turn struck through by a diagonal, recalling the harmonious proportions of a golden section.
In the right-hand column, new text is underlined, and text to be deleted is struck through.
In the amended paragraphs, new text is underlined and deleted text is struck through.
With wonderful balance, judgement and technique he struck through the ball.
Within the text of the amended proposal, deleted parts are struck through and added parts are in bold and underlined.
